What is CVE-2024-39653?
An SQL Injection vulnerability exists in VikRentCar, a car rental management system developed by E4J s.R.L. This vulnerability arises from improper neutralization of special elements within SQL commands, allowing an attacker to execute unauthorized SQL queries. The flaw impacts VikRentCar versions from n/a through 1.4.0, leading to potential disclosure of sensitive information, altering database content, or compromising the underlying server.
